iT邦幫忙

鐵人檔案

2023 iThome 鐵人賽
回列表
SideProject30

用30天打好Python、LineBot的基礎&基本應用 系列

用這30天的時間,教如何從新手小白到上手Python程式語言,打造一個LineBot機器人可以並且可自訂功能,建立一個多功能的機器人。

鐵人鍊成 | 共 30 篇文章 | 10 人訂閱 訂閱系列文 RSS系列文 團隊NUTC_IMAC_DOCKING
DAY 21

[Day 21] Day16 ~ 20複習

又撐過一個禮拜了,這禮拜是不是學了很多使用套件的方法呢? 那我們回顧這禮拜學的東西吧! Day 16:我們學習了如何使用threading與subprocess...

2023-10-01 ‧ 由 iervn6341 分享
DAY 22

[Day 22] 發送天氣預報結果給使用者吧

終於來到期待的實際應用篇了 今天來教大家該如何結合前面介紹的套件去發送天氣預報給加入LineBot機器人的好友吧。 我們爬取氣象預報資料的方式不會是seleni...

2023-10-02 ‧ 由 iervn6341 分享
DAY 23

[Day 23] 將油價調漲(降)的資訊發送給使用者吧

前一天教了如何使用氣象局API來爬取天氣資訊,那今天也來個進階一點的吧!!爬取汽油資訊。 我們爬取的網站是GoodLife 油價預測,此處使用requests與...

2023-10-03 ‧ 由 iervn6341 分享
DAY 24

[Day 24] 讓機器人也有想法!使用Bing image creator吧

前面講了requests的爬蟲方法,這邊來講一個selenium爬蟲,我們來爬Bing的image creator吧,想想就覺得天馬行空,但就是可行! 首先我們...

2023-10-04 ‧ 由 iervn6341 分享
DAY 25

[Day 25] 讓機器人也有情感!使用Bard Api吧

前幾天都講爬蟲,納今天來講一個API使用方法吧 來介紹google bard,雖然不是一個很成熟的生成式AI,但由於結果生成很快,所以在這邊也是一個相比Chat...

2023-10-05 ‧ 由 iervn6341 分享
DAY 26

[Day 26] 讓程式成為系統後台服務自動運行

前面程式完成後,我們希望可以讓程式在後台運行 (以下以Windows作業系統作演示) 修改部分程式修改前: def jobs3(): subproc...

2023-10-06 ‧ 由 iervn6341 分享
DAY 27

[Day 27] 進階應用-樹梅派介紹、環境設置

今天來介紹一個手掌大小的小型主機--樹梅派(Raspberry Pi) 主打arm架構處理器、低功耗、可以隨身攜帶,電源吃5V3A,最高功耗為15.3W,意思...

2023-10-07 ‧ 由 iervn6341 分享
DAY 28

[Day 28] 進階應用-搭配樹梅派自訂後台服務

前一天我們將環境設置好了,今天我們正式將寫好的程式寫成可以讓系統後台執行的服務吧~~ 將檔案移到樹梅派 這邊提供幾個辦法 在同一個網域下使用snapdrop...

2023-10-08 ‧ 由 iervn6341 分享
DAY 29

[Day 29] Day 22 ~ 28複習

讀到這邊的各位,相信都有看完前面的教程,大家應該都很順利吧,這周也比照以往慣例,來複習這禮拜所學的東西吧! Day 22:我們使用了政府資料開放平台的API去接...

2023-10-09 ‧ 由 iervn6341 分享
DAY 30

[Day 30] 結語

看到這邊的讀者,應該都順利熬過來了吧,在這邊先感謝各位,若不嫌棄的話,請收藏我這篇文章吧! 說實話,對我來說最開心的地方應該是在爬蟲的過程吧,針對不同的網頁去用...

2023-10-10 ‧ 由 iervn6341 分享